Authorities have identified 22-year-old Tyler Robinson as the suspect in Wednesday's fatal shooting of conservative activist Charlie Kirk, 31, and say he is in custody, ending a nationwide manhunt following the assassination. Kirk, 31, was the founder of the right-leaning youth organization Turning Point USA and a longtime ally of President Donald Trump. The commentator's shock killing has rocked the nation, sparking both widespread condemnation from across the political spectrum, and also partisan tensions.
